历史博客索引
定位
这个 MOC 用于管理 60-writing/10-blog/ 下的历史博客文章。
博客区主要保存已经写成文章形态的公开表达、个人记录、技术教程、游记、读书与生活随笔。当前阶段以整理和保留历史价值为主,不急于重写内容。
当前结构
60-writing/10-blog/
├── 2018/
├── 2020/
├── 2021/
├── 2022/
├── 2023/
├── 2024/
└── 2025/当前治理状态
已完成:
- 132 篇历史博客已补齐七个核心字段。
- 已移除旧
slug字段。 - 已移除旧 front matter 中的
abstract、keywords、updated、review、privacy。 - 已统一
type: blog。 - 已统一
status: archive。 - 已清理
type/*与status/*标签。 - 已统一
created为YYYY-MM-DD。 - 已为每篇生成唯一
id。 - 已将旧博客、旧 wiki、旧 git、旧 file 域名链接统一指向
https://zopiya.com/。 - 已修复 3 条旧
Blog/...内部 wiki 链接。
历史域名处理
旧域名处理原则:
blog.7wate.com、wiki.7wate.com、git.7wate.com、file.7wate.com、7wate.com作为历史服务入口,不再保留为跳转目标。- 功能性链接统一指向
https://zopiya.com/。 - 叙事性文本可以保留旧域名,例如解释
7wate.com名称来源的文章。 7wate.github.io暂不处理,作为历史预览页保留。- 不在 132 篇历史正文中逐篇加入维护提示,避免污染旧文原貌。
- 未来如重新公开发布博客,在 About 页面或站点公告中统一说明旧文链接、旧域名和历史迁移问题。
当前状态:
- 功能性旧域名链接已处理。
- 仅保留少量历史叙事中的旧域名文本。
处理理由:
- 旧文中的部分外部链接和历史站点入口可能已经不可访问。
- 功能性死链会造成不必要的流量流失,因此统一收束到
https://zopiya.com/。 - 历史语境本身有保留价值,正文不做大规模解释性改写。
- 面向读者的解释应放在统一入口,而不是散落在每篇旧文里。
图片与静态资源
博客图片当前主要依赖:
cdn.zopiya.com该域名会长期保留,因此本阶段不迁移图片,也不做本地化处理。
后续只需在附件审计阶段确认:
- 图片是否仍可访问。
- 是否存在无价值或重复图片。
- 是否有少量关键图片需要本地备份。
外链
博客区外链较多,包含技术文档、GitHub/Gitee、Wikipedia、B 站、豆瓣、工具官网等。
当前判断:
- 只要不是死链,暂不处理。
- 不把外链审计混入本阶段元数据整改。
- 后续如需处理,放入第二阶段外链审计。
正文标题
当前多数博客正文没有 H1。
当前判断:
- front matter 已有
title,本阶段不补正文 H1。 - 是否补 H1 取决于未来发布、导出或渲染系统的需要。
- 暂不批量修改正文结构。
内容价值观察
博客区可以大致分为几类:
- 技术教程:服务器、Docusaurus、Gitea、Python 部署、数字工具等。
- 数字生活:数字文具盒、工作流、Obsidian、个人基础设施。
- 生活随笔:生活记录、阶段反思、个人成长。
- 游记与城市记忆:旅行、城市、自然体验。
- 写作与博客反思:博客方法、写作方法、年度回顾。
后续可以从这些材料中提取:
- 一套数字生活/个人知识管理文章线索。
- 一套写作方法论文章线索。
- 一套年度复盘与个人成长线索。
- 一套技术实践旧文的更新清单。
后续观察与议题池
当前先登记,不立即执行:
- 判断哪些历史博客有再加工价值,哪些只作为 archive 保留。
- 为“数字文具盒”系列建立专题 MOC。
- 为“写博客/写作方法”系列建立专题 MOC。
- 为技术教程类文章建立更新/过期清单。
- 检查外链是否存在死链。
- 评估是否需要统一正文 H1。
- 评估 CDN 图片是否需要关键资产本地备份。
后续治理任务
- 人工抽样复查博客 front matter。
- 建立“数字文具盒”专题入口。
- 建立“写作与博客方法”专题入口。
- 判断可转化为 evergreen 的博客。
- 审计博客外链有效性。
- 审计博客图片与静态资源。